Legal Case Overview

The legal disputes surrounding Crystal H Builder provide significant insights into their operating practices:
  1. Case Summary: The case filed against Crystal H Builder revealed a dispute where the applicant had paid a total of Rs. 9.00 lakh towards a duplex building valued at Rs. 62.00 lakh. However, the applicant alleged that the builder failed to provide necessary documentation such as an allotment letter and contract despite receiving substantial payments.
    • Builder’s Defense: The builder admitted to receiving Rs. 4.00 lakh but claimed that the applicant had not completed the payment. They also stated that the applicant had requested not to deposit the cheque and subsequently canceled the booking.
    • Final Verdict: The authority ruled that Crystal H Builder needed to return Rs. 4.00 lakh with 7% interest and compensate the applicant with Rs. 1,000, enforcing a resolution in favor of the buyer.

Tips for Potential Buyers

If you are considering purchasing a property from Crystal H Builder, here are some essential tips:
  1. Due Diligence: Conduct thorough research about the builder’s past projects and customer feedback. Engage with current or previous clients if possible.
  2. Documentation: Ensure that you receive all necessary documentation upfront, including an allotment letter and a copy of the sales contract.
  3. Legal Counsel: Consider hiring legal advice to review contracts and agreements before making any payments to ensure you are protected.
  4. Payment Structure: Be cautious about the payment timeline and conditions. Avoid making large payments without proper documentation and assurances.

General Tips for Choosing a Builder

When selecting any builder for your real estate investment:
  • Research Reputation: Look into the builder’s history, reading reviews and testimonials from buyers.
  • Check Licenses and Certifications: Ensure the builder is licensed and adheres to local regulations.
  • Visit Previous Projects: Whenever possible, visit completed projects to assess quality and craftsmanship firsthand.
  • Seek Recommendations: Rely on referrals from friends or family who have had positive experiences with builders.
  • Evaluate Communication: A responsive and transparent builder is crucial in managing expectations and ensuring a smooth transaction.
